The Tarmac SL8 creates unprecedented speed with a combination of aerodynamics, lightweight and ride-quality previously thought impossible. After eight generations and more than twenty years of development, it is not only the fastest Tarmac ever; it is the world's fastest road bike. 

Aerodynamics or light weight alone don't win races; it's speed that counts. To deliver that speed requires an uncompromising combination of aerodynamics, light weight, stiffness and flexibility. Through complex simulations with real-world data, the Specialized Ride Science team knows that the Tarmac SL8 is the fastest road bike ever made.
